Interstate 40 was closed in multiple locations between Asheville and eastern Tennessee due to washouts and debris. The remnants of Helene produced hours of damaging wind gusts and flooding rains over the Tar Heel State, causing roadways to washout and towns to be flooded.

Hurricane damage to North Carolina highways The state of North Carolina has reported more than 60 closures along roadways including I-40, U.S. 74, U.S. 64 and dozens of other U.S. and N.C. highways.
I-26 and I-40 are also closed along the North Carolina and Tennessee border, with travel between the states "extremely limited," especially for trucks longer than 30 feet, according to NCDOT.

KNOXVILLE — In another milestone of the progress made since Hurricane Helene devastated parts of Tennessee and North Carolina, motorists can travel between the two states on I-40 for the first time since September 2024 on Saturday, March 1. The North Carolina Department of Transportation has also installed 15,200 pounds of steel to reinforce the I-40 shoulder, according to David Uchiyama, spokesperson for NCDOT.
